Heads-up for the night shift at Thornquay House: the landlord, Pellward Estates, is conducting a site audit this month, and their surveyor may arrive outside normal hours. Admit them only after checking the audit notice pinned in the security booth, and log the visit in the night book. To let the surveyor into the plant room, use the code below.

badge for yahif-bahaf: bdg-XUBUM-7

## Changed defaults

Heads up: the Ledgerline tax-rate lookup cache now defaults to a 15-minute TTL instead of 24 hours. Turns out rates in the Veldt County sandbox were going stale mid-demo, which was embarrassing. Eviction is now LRU rather than FIFO, and the cache warms on boot. If you're reviewing, check that nothing hardcodes the old TTL. The new defaults land as follows.

deployment values, bajop-taweg:
holwyn:
  log_level: debug
  metrics_host: metrics.holwyn.zemvarsys.internal
  pool_size: 32

## Key Ceremony Checklist — Step 4: Component Library Version Pinning

Support: before the ceremony proceeds, verify every downstream app pins Thimbleset UI to an exact version, not a range. Floating versions broke the last signed release when a minor bump changed token names. Record the pinned versions in the ceremony log and have a second person confirm. To unlock the version registry for edits, enter the recovery passphrase that appears below.

recovery phrase for fajeg-kawep: druix-gorius-briax-ulaeth-fraox-lammir-pelox-jormir-pelwyn-julir